摘要
The kinetics of ozonation and advanced oxidation processes (AOP) of seven polycyclic aromatic hydrocarbons (PAH) (fluorene, anthracene, phenanthrene, pyrene, fluoranthene, benzo(a)pyrene, benzo(ghi)perylene) has been under study. Ozonation was shown to be quite effective for destruction of PAH, especially in neutral media. The PAH evaluation rate has been lower when advanced oxidation processes were applied comparing with simple oxidation. The rate constants for different chemical oxidation processes of PAH are presented.
